Kinds Of Citroën Keys
Citroën keys have progressed over the years, showing developments in vehicle innovation. The types of keys available for Citroën lorries normally fall under 3 primary categories:

| Key Type | Description |
|---|---|
| Standard Metal Key | These are standard keys utilized in older models. They do not include any electronic components and can easily be duplicated. |
| Transponder Key | This type consists of a chip that interacts with the car's ignition system, improving security. Duplication needs programming. |
| Smart Key/ Keyless Entry | Likewise referred to as key fobs, these keys permit keyless entry and ignition. They frequently feature remote functions and need specific programming when duplicated. |

3. Think about the Cost
The expenditure of acquiring a spare key can vary significantly based on the type of key and the supplier. Here's a basic breakdown of expenses:
| Key Type | Average Cost |
|---|---|
| Traditional Metal Key | ₤ 2 - ₤ 10 |
| Transponder Key | ₤ 50 - ₤ 150 |
| Smart Key/ Keyless Entry | ₤ 150 - ₤ 400 |
4. Programming the Key
If you are getting a transponder key or a smart key, programming is necessary to synchronize the key with your automobile's electronic systems. This can frequently be done at the dealership or by a specialized locksmith.

2. Can I configure a spare transponder citroen key myself?
Usually, programming a transponder key requires specific equipment that many car owners do not have access to. It's suggested to seek expert service for correct programming.
3. What should I do if my key is lost or taken?
If a key is lost or stolen, it's wise to have the car's locks rekeyed or the electronic system reset to preserve security, particularly if it's a transponder or wise key.
4. How can I inform if my key has a transponder?
If your key has a plastic head and a visible chip inside it, it is likely a transponder key. In addition, consult your owner's manual or dealer for confirmation.
5. Are aftermarket keys a choice?
While aftermarket keys are readily available and might be cheaper, there is a danger that they may not operate properly or might not use the exact same level of security. It's recommended to stick to OEM (Original Equipment Manufacturer) keys for dependability.
